Understanding DoorDash Age Requirements
Minimum Age to Become a Dasher
To start delivering with DoorDash, you must be at least 18 years old. This age requirement is in place to ensure that all drivers can legally enter into a contract and are responsible enough to handle deliveries.
Age Requirements for Different Delivery Methods
The age requirement of 18 years applies to all delivery methods, whether you are using a car, a bike, or a scooter. Regardless of the vehicle type, DoorDash requires that all drivers meet the minimum age to ensure safety and reliability.
Documentation and Verification
Required Documentation
To verify your age and eligibility, DoorDash requires the following documents:
- Driver’s License: A valid driver’s license is necessary for those who will be delivering by car. It proves that you are legally allowed to drive.
- Other Forms of ID: If you’re using a bike or scooter, you might need a government-issued ID to verify your identity and age.
- Proof of Insurance: For car deliveries, you need to provide proof of insurance. This ensures that you are covered in case of an accident while delivering.
- Social Security Number: DoorDash requires your Social Security Number to run a background check and verify your legal work status.
- Driving Record: A clean driving record is essential to show that you are a safe driver.
How DoorDash Verifies Your Age
DoorDash uses your provided documents to verify your age. They check your driver’s license or ID to ensure you meet the minimum age requirement of 18. The background check also confirms your identity and eligibility to work.
Ensuring a Clean Driving Record
A clean driving record means you have no serious traffic violations or recent accidents. DoorDash checks this to ensure you can safely deliver orders. If your record is clean, you’re good to go!
Step-by-Step Guide to Becoming a DoorDash Driver
Step 1: Sign Up
Visit the DoorDash website or download the app to start the sign-up process. Enter your basic information, including your name, email, and phone number.
Step 2: Provide Information
Next, you’ll need to provide additional details like your address and preferred delivery method (car, bike, or scooter). Make sure all information is accurate to avoid delays.
Step 3: Vehicle Info
If you plan to deliver by car, you must provide information about your vehicle. This includes the make, model, and year of your car. For bike or scooter deliveries, this step might be skipped.
Step 4: Background Check
DoorDash will conduct a background check to ensure you meet their safety and legal standards. This involves checking your driving record and criminal history. You’ll need to provide your Social Security Number for this step.
Step 5: Complete Application
After completing the background check, you can finish your application by reviewing and submitting all your information. DoorDash will notify you once your application is approved, and you’ll be ready to start delivering!
What Happens If You Try to Dash Under 18?
Potential Risks and Consequences
You face several risks and consequences if you attempt to become a DoorDash driver before turning 18. DoorDash has strict policies against underage drivers, and they will verify your age through documentation. Attempting to bypass these requirements can lead to:
- Application Rejection: Your application will be automatically rejected if you do not meet the age requirement.
- Account Deactivation: If you somehow manage to start delivering and DoorDash discovers you are underage, they will deactivate your account immediately.
- Legal Issues: Falsifying your age or documents can result in legal consequences, including fines and other penalties.
DoorDash’s Policies and Enforcement
DoorDash enforces its age requirement policy strictly to ensure the safety and reliability of its service. They conduct thorough background checks and require valid documentation to verify each driver’s age. This helps maintain trust and safety for both drivers and customers.
